CentOS 6.5下安全配置及启动MySQL教程
需积分: 10 123 浏览量
更新于2024-09-11
收藏 55KB DOC 举报
本文档详细介绍了如何在CentOS 6.5操作系统环境下安装、配置和管理MySQL数据库,以及相关的安全措施。以下是主要内容的详细解读:
1. **安装MySQL**:
首先,通过`yum`包管理器安装MySQL服务器,命令为`yum install mysql-server`。这一步会确保系统的依赖项都已安装,并下载并安装MySQL的最新版本。
2. **安装PHP支持**:
要与MySQL配合使用,通常还需要安装PHP的MySQL扩展,以支持PHP应用程序访问数据库。安装命令是`yum install php-mysql`,确保PHP环境能顺利执行SQL查询。
3. **配置MySQL**:
使用文本编辑器`vim`打开`/etc/my.cnf`文件,这是MySQL的主要配置文件。在这个文件中,重要的是设置数据目录(`datadir`)和套接字路径(`socket`),以指定MySQL数据文件存储的位置。另外,为了兼容旧版MySQL客户端,将`old_passwords`选项设为`1`。然后添加一行`default-character-set=utf8`,确保MySQL的默认字符集为UTF-8,支持多语言和非ASCII字符。
4. **启动和管理系统服务**:
使用`chkconfig`工具设置MySQL服务随系统启动自动运行,命令为`chkconfig mysql on`。通过`chkconfig --list mysql`检查服务的状态,确认2到5个运行级别(一般默认为3)均设置为`on`,表示服务将在启动时自动启动。最后,手动启动MySQL服务的命令是`/etc/rc.d/init.d/mysqld start`,成功启动后会显示初始化和启动消息。
5. **安全设置:MySQL root用户密码**:
安装完成后,root用户的密码未被设置。通过`mysql -u root`命令登录到MySQL服务器,然后设置root用户的密码,以增强安全性。
6. **初始化环境设定**:
设置好密码后,进行基本的环境配置,如可能还需要设置权限、创建数据库等,但此处文档没有详述具体步骤。
总结起来,本文主要讲解了在CentOS 6.5环境中安装MySQL服务器,配置字符集,使其与PHP集成,并设置了MySQL服务的自动启动。此外,还强调了对MySQL root用户密码的安全性设置。对于任何计划在该环境中部署MySQL应用的人来说,这些步骤是必不可少的。
2023-05-26 上传
2023-05-29 上传
2023-05-14 上传
2023-04-04 上传
2023-08-13 上传
2023-04-14 上传
qq_19342939
- 粉丝: 0
- 资源: 1
最新资源
- 李兴华Java基础教程:从入门到精通
- U盘与硬盘启动安装教程:从菜鸟到专家
- C++面试宝典:动态内存管理与继承解析
- C++ STL源码深度解析:专家级剖析与关键技术
- C/C++调用DOS命令实战指南
- 神经网络补偿的多传感器航迹融合技术
- GIS中的大地坐标系与椭球体解析
- 海思Hi3515 H.264编解码处理器用户手册
- Oracle基础练习题与解答
- 谷歌地球3D建筑筛选新流程详解
- CFO与CIO携手:数据管理与企业增值的战略
- Eclipse IDE基础教程:从入门到精通
- Shell脚本专家宝典:全面学习与资源指南
- Tomcat安装指南:附带JDK配置步骤
- NA3003A电子水准仪数据格式解析与转换研究
- 自动化专业英语词汇精华:必备术语集锦